Output 06e6adfcb17664f2506329bf03b6bebf1e94f1b9131573fb1403e965817b8542:1

value
30639000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a4521fd7e98bdb20c70497c1d084727cd52eff OP_EQUAL
address
3FhQA6vsVSGTznrn9vHiEKCW4RFJA8XGzs
transaction
06e6adfcb17664f2506329bf03b6bebf1e94f1b9131573fb1403e965817b8542
spent
true